“$14.99 PER LB!! The hostess did her best to explain the process to us but we missed this important detail which cost us a $40 meal per person. Concept is pretty awesome. Walk in, grab tongs and a plastic bowl. Fill the bowl with your favorite veggies, meats, toppings. Get to the cashier, scale your bowl for total weight, pick your broth and off the bowl goes for cooking! They have lots of vegetable options and meat/fish balls. It's an incredible selection! House bone broth is really good. The tomato broth was my favorite. The flavors are delicious and tastes like home cooking. Really pleased with the quality of the meal. There's a self serve dip station!!“
